A direct conversion receiver is demonstratedudwhich operates in the presence of a rail-to-rail (+12.4dBm)udout-of-band blocker and a -16.3dBm blocker, where the ICP1udis +12.5dBm and the uncorrected extrapolated IIP3 isud+33.5dBm. IM distortion is adaptively cancelled viaudfeedforward loops which are digitally expanded to reproduceudhigher order nonlinear reference terms. Cancellationudimproves input-referred total IM distortion by over 24dB,udresulting in an extrapolated IIP3 of +45.3dBm.
